God and the Public Square

God and the Public Square

G. Elijah Dann
0/5 ( ratings)
In God and the Public Square, Elijah Dann discusses the central issues on the forefront of ethical debate among Christian conservatives in North America. He discusses the hot-button issues of the day, including same-sex marriage, abortion, stem cell research, euthanasia, and the role of religion in politics. Dann offers a calculated response to the conservative Christian right's viewpoint and discusses the various obstacles that stand in the way of using religious values as the basis for public policy and legislation.
